we were out to the grove tonight, special thanks to dave, mike, dan, and mike. conditions were fair, not alot of traction, dialed up the power on the race sled and ran a 8.39, i still have more hp, but not ready to lay it all down yet, now we have to work on the susp, 60 ft times are horrible due to the sled roasting the track, now theres some suspension work that needs to be done, but it should be a 7 second sled when its done. we are going back to the track on fri nite for anyone who wants to watch. jeff
60 ft.....1.438
330 ft.....3.620
660 ft.....5.401
660 mph 135.54
1000 ft.....6.999
1/4 mile...8.395
1/4 mph...159.51
best 1/8 mph was 138.07
best 1/4 mph was 162.89
